Creatine Monohydrate
Creatine monohydrate is a scientifically validated‚ effective supplement for enhancing athletic performance and muscle growth. This natural compound‚ derived from amino acids (arginine‚ glycine‚ methionine)‚ primarily stores in skeletal muscles‚ crucial for cellular energy. Though the body produces it and it’s found in red meat‚ targeted supplementation maximizes its profound performance-boosting effects.
Its core function involves rapidly regenerating adenosine triphosphate (ATP)‚ the direct energy source for muscle contractions during high-intensity‚ short-duration activities. When ATP converts to ADP‚ creatine phosphate donates a phosphate group‚ efficiently reforming ATP. This increased ATP availability empowers muscles to perform more repetitions‚ lift heavier‚ and generate greater power‚ directly translating into superior strength and expanded exercise capacity during resistance training.
Beyond acute performance‚ creatine promotes muscle hypertrophy by drawing water into muscle cells‚ increasing cell volume‚ and stimulating protein synthesis‚ while also reducing muscle breakdown and aiding recovery. A typical regimen includes a 20-gram daily “loading phase” for 5-7 days‚ followed by a 3-5 gram daily maintenance dose. Generally safe for healthy adults‚ mild water retention is a common‚ non-harmful side effect. Essential for maximizing physical prowess‚ adequate hydration is key.
Whey Protein Isolate
Whey protein isolate is a cornerstone in nutritional supplementation‚ particularly revered for its purity and efficacy in muscle development and recovery. Sourced from milk during cheese production‚ it undergoes extensive processing to remove most fat‚ carbs‚ and lactose‚ resulting in a product typically containing 90% or more protein by weight. This rigorous filtration makes it an excellent choice for individuals with lactose sensitivity or those aiming for a very lean protein source.
The primary advantage of whey protein isolate lies in its exceptional amino acid profile. It is a complete protein‚ providing all nine essential amino acids necessary for health‚ which the body cannot synthesize. Furthermore‚ it boasts a particularly high concentration of branched-chain amino acids (BCAAs)‚ especially leucine. Leucine is a critical amino acid known for its powerful role in stimulating muscle protein synthesis‚ making whey isolate incredibly effective for muscle repair‚ growth‚ and preventing muscle breakdown following intense exercise.
Its rapid digestion and absorption mean amino acids quickly reach muscles‚ making it an ideal post-workout supplement to kickstart the recovery process. Beyond athletic performance‚ whey protein isolate can contribute to satiety‚ aiding in weight management by reducing appetite. It also plays a role in supporting immune function due to its rich content of immunoglobulins. Whether you’re an athlete‚ bodybuilder‚ or simply increasing your daily protein intake with a high-quality‚ easily digestible source‚ whey protein isolate offers significant benefits for overall health and fitness goals.
Omega-3 Fatty Acids (Fish Oil)
Omega-3 fatty acids‚ primarily found in fish oil‚ are essential polyunsaturated fats crucial for numerous bodily functions. The two most vital types are eicosapentaenoic acid (EPA) and docosahexaenoic acid (DHA)‚ predominantly sourced from fatty fish like salmon‚ mackerel‚ and sardines. Our bodies cannot produce these essential fatty acids‚ meaning they must be obtained through diet or supplementation.
The health benefits of Omega-3s are extensive and well-researched. They are renowned for their potent anti-inflammatory properties‚ which can help alleviate symptoms of various chronic conditions‚ including arthritis and autoimmune diseases. Cardiovascular health receives significant support‚ as Omega-3s contribute to reducing triglyceride levels‚ lowering blood pressure‚ and preventing the formation of arterial plaque. This makes them a critical component for maintaining a healthy heart and circulatory system.
Beyond heart health‚ DHA is a major structural component of the brain and retina. Adequate intake is vital for optimal brain function‚ cognitive health‚ memory‚ and visual acuity throughout all life stages‚ from fetal development to old age. Emerging research also suggests a role in supporting mood regulation and mental well-being. Furthermore‚ Omega-3s contribute to joint flexibility and skin health. Given the common deficiency of these fats in typical Western diets‚ supplementation with high-quality fish oil is often recommended to ensure sufficient intake and harness its wide array of health-promoting effects.
Vitamin D3
Vitamin D3‚ also known as cholecalciferol‚ is a fat-soluble vitamin crucial for several vital bodily functions. Unlike many other vitamins‚ our bodies can synthesize Vitamin D3 when exposed to sunlight‚ specifically ultraviolet B (UVB) rays. However‚ dietary sources are limited‚ primarily found in fatty fish‚ fortified dairy products‚ and some mushrooms. Due to modern lifestyles‚ reduced sun exposure‚ and geographical factors‚ Vitamin D3 deficiency is remarkably widespread globally‚ making supplementation a crucial strategy for many.
Its most recognized role is in maintaining bone health. Vitamin D3 is essential for the efficient absorption of calcium and phosphorus‚ which are the primary minerals providing bones with their structural integrity and density. Without adequate Vitamin D3‚ the body cannot effectively utilize dietary calcium‚ leading to weakened bones and an increased risk of conditions like osteoporosis and osteomalacia.
Beyond bone metabolism‚ Vitamin D3 plays a critical role in supporting a robust immune system. It modulates both innate and adaptive immune responses‚ helping the body fight off infections and reduce inflammation. Its deficiency is consistently linked to increased susceptibility to infections and immune dysregulation. Furthermore‚ Vitamin D3 aids proper muscle function‚ contributes to mood regulation‚ and emerging research points to its crucial links to cardiovascular health and cellular growth. Given its broad impact and widespread insufficiency‚ ensuring optimal levels via supplementation is a cornerstone of preventative health‚ especially for those with limited sun exposure or dietary intake.
Magnesium Glycinate
Magnesium‚ an indispensable mineral‚ acts as a cofactor in over 300 enzymatic reactions‚ fundamentally influencing a vast array of physiological processes essential for human health. These include crucial roles in energy production (ATP synthesis)‚ protein and DNA synthesis‚ proper muscle contraction and relaxation‚ nerve signal transmission‚ and the regulation of blood glucose and blood pressure. Despite its widespread importance‚ many individuals in modern societies experience suboptimal magnesium intake‚ frequently a result of depleted soil nutrients‚ processed food consumption‚ and certain medications or health conditions that can hinder absorption or increase excretion. Consequently‚ supplementing with magnesium has become a common strategy to ensure adequate levels and support overall well-being.
Among the various forms of magnesium supplements available‚ magnesium glycinate is particularly noteworthy due to its exceptional bioavailability and its gentle nature on the digestive system. This form is a chelated compound where elemental magnesium is bound to glycine‚ a non-essential amino acid. This chelation process significantly enhances the mineral’s absorption in the intestines‚ minimizing the common gastrointestinal side effects‚ such as laxative effects‚ often associated with less absorbable forms like magnesium oxide. Furthermore‚ the presence of glycine itself offers additional therapeutic benefits; glycine acts as an inhibitory neurotransmitter in the brain‚ contributing to a calming effect on the nervous system. This makes magnesium glycinate an ideal choice for promoting relaxation‚ reducing feelings of stress and anxiety‚ and importantly‚ improving sleep quality by supporting healthy sleep cycles. Its comprehensive benefits extend beyond nervous system support‚ also aiding in muscle recovery‚ enhancing bone health‚ and contributing to cardiovascular function by maintaining healthy blood pressure and heart rhythm. For those seeking effective and well-tolerated magnesium supplementation‚ glycinate presents a superior option for multifaceted health benefits.
